Butterfly Valve Disc Material Selection Guide

industrial-butterfly-valve-disc-selection-guide.

Compare common butterfly valve disc materials—including epoxy-coated ductile iron, stainless steel, aluminum bronze, and coated discs—by corrosion resistance, mechanical strength, operating torque, temperature capability, cost, and media compatibility. Epoxy-coated ductile iron suits water and HVAC systems, stainless steel is preferred for chemical and hygienic service, and aluminum bronze provides strong seawater resistance for marine and offshore applications

Tilting Disc vs Silent Check Valve Comparison

tilting-disk-check-valve-vs-silent-check-valve

Compare tilting disc and silent check valves by closing mechanism, pressure loss, water-hammer control, installation space, noise level, and application. Tilting disc check valves provide low flow resistance for large, steady-flow pipelines, while spring-assisted silent check valves close rapidly to reduce reverse flow, noise, and pressure surges in pump discharge systems.
